It is proposed to add three new codes to the sector vocabulary codelist, in order to make it compatible with the new UN SDG (sustainable development goals):
- SDG Goal
- SDG Target
- SDG Indicator

Please see below for the technical implementation that is suggested in the Version 2.02 - Formal Proposal:
Addition of the following codes:
Code: 7
Name: SDG Goal
Description: A value from the top-level list of UN sustainable development goals (SDGs) (e.g. ‘1’)
Code: 8
Name: SDG Target
Description: A value from the second-level list of UN sustainable development goals (SDGs) (e.g. ‘1.1’)
Code: 9
Name: SDG Indicator
Description: A value from the second-level list of UN sustainable development (SDG) indicators
